Blend of fine and crystal phase II Ammonium Polyphosphate.
PhosGard APP-311 is an intumescent blend of Phosphorus and Nitrogen with phosphorus content of 18-21% and Nitrogen content of 21-23%. The nitrogen present in PhosGard APP-311 aids in char formation and hence acts as an intumescent flame retardant. PhosGard APP-311 is especially effective as a non-halogenated flame retardant in thin films and polyolefins.
Appearance: Fine white powder
Phosphorus content: 18 to 21%
Nitrogen content: 21 to 23%
Moisture: ≤0.20%
Solubility in water, @ 25°C (g/100 ml): ≤0.5%
pH value: 8 to 9
Particle size, D50: 10-12 microns
